Carbonyl izer poeder, in ultrafine poeder taret troch termyske ûntbining fan izeren pentacarbonyl Fe (CO) 5, hat in protte unike eigenskippen troch syn lytse dieltsje grutte (ûnder 10 μm), hege aktiviteit, en unregelmjittige foarm (ui laach struktuer)., dus it wurdt in protte brûkt yn militêre, elektroanyske Chemicalbook, gemyske yndustry, medisinen, iten, lânbou en oare fjilden: lykas tradisjonele poedermetallurgy en ynjeksjefoarmjen, hege frekwinsje magnetyske kearnen en ferskate sêfte magnetyske materiaalkomponinten, superhurde materialen en diamant ark , diamantkatalysatoren, medisinen en fieding, mikrofoaveabsorberende materialen, stealthmaterialen, magnetyske foarkommende farianten, ensfh.
